Theory
Simple interest is interest paid only on the original principal:
\[I=P\cdot r\cdot t,\]
where \(P\) is the principal, \(r\) the yearly rate (as a decimal), and \(t\) the time in years.
The total balance is \(P+I\).

How to use simple interest
- Write the rate as a decimal.
- Multiply principal, rate, and time.
- Add to the principal for the total.
- Rearrange to find a missing quantity.
Example 1 β Interest
Find the interest on \(\$800\) at \(4\%\) for \(2\) years.
Solution
Use \(I=Prt\).
| \(800\cdot0.04\cdot2\) | \(=\) | \(\$64\) |
Example 2 β Total
Find the total balance in Example 1.
Solution
Add interest to principal.
| \(800+64\) | \(=\) | \(\$864\) |
Example 3 β Find the rate
\(\$500\) earns \(\$60\) in \(3\) years. Find the rate.
Solution
Solve \(I=Prt\) for \(r\).
| \(r\) | \(=\) | \(\dfrac{60}{500\cdot3}=0.04=4\%\) |
Example 4 β Find the time
\(\$1000\) at \(5\%\) earns \(\$250\). Find the time.
Solution
Solve for \(t\).
| \(t\) | \(=\) | \(\dfrac{250}{1000\cdot0.05}=5\text{ years}\) |
Common pitfalls
Convert the rate to a decimal first.
Time is in years β convert months.
Interest is only on the principal, not on interest.
